High-performance charged-couple device (CCD) cameras have opened up an exciting new window on the Universe for amateur astronomers. In their complete guide to choosing and using CCD cameras, the authors explain what determines camera performance and demonstrate how to use a CCD camera and accurately calibrate the images obtained. The book is packed with practical tips, review of software available, and more. Illustrations & photos.

The CCD (Charge-Coupled Device) has revolutionised optical astronomy during the past 20 years, and specialised astronomical CCD cameras are now even more affordable, colour is standard, and they provide spectacular results. Digital Astrophotography:   The State of the Art,   provides some examples of the best images, and gives readers hints and tips about how to get the best out of this extraordinary technology. Experts in CCD astronomy from North America and Europe have contributed to this book, illustrating their help and advice with many beautiful colour images b" the book is in full colour throughout. Techniques range from using simple webcams to highly technical aspects such as supernovae patrolling. Computer processing, stacking and image-enhancement are detailed, along with many hints and tips from the experts.



Digital single-lens reflex camera - A digital single-lens reflex camera (Digital SLR or DSLR) is a digital camera that operates on the same optical and mechanical principles as a standard film single-lens reflex camera. The key difference is that the film is replaced with a CCD or CMOS sensor plus accompanying electronics, thus creating images digitally like handheld digital cameras.

Frame transfer CCD - A frame transfer CCD is a specialized CCD, often used in astronomy, designed for high exposure efficiency and correctness.

Video camera tube - In older video cameras, before the 1990s, a video camera tube or pickup tube was used instead of a charge-coupled device (CCD). Several types were in use from the 1930s to the 1980s.

Near Infrared Camera and Multi-Object Spectrometer - The Near Infrared Camera and Multi-Object Spectrometer (NICMOS) is a scientific instrument for infrared astronomy, installed on the Hubble Space Telescope (HST), operating from 1997 to 1999, and from 2002 to the present.
